Management of Thyroid Cancer
Details
Thyroid cancer is the most common malignant endocrine tumor and is the seventh most common cancer seen in throughout out the world. The incidence of thyroid cancer has been increasing more rapidly than any other cancer in many of the cancer registries from different parts of the world.
Although the majority of thyroid cancers have an indolent biological behaviour, different histological types have a diverse clinical behaviour. Well-differentiated thyroid cancers have an excellent survival, whereas poorly differentiated and anaplastic thyroid cancers have a very poor outcome. This volume of Head and Neck Cancer Clinics addresses advances, controversies and state-of-the-art treatment recommendations of various types of thyroid cancers.
Encompasses the molecular risk stratification Management of regional and distant metastatic thyroid cancer Salvage of central compartment recurrence, role of external beam radiation therapy and post-treatment surveillance of thyroid cancer Management of medullary and anaplastic thyroid cancer and the evolving role of targeted therapy in thyroid cancer have been discussed in separate chapters Each chapter is followed by an editorial commentary
